What is Counterfeit Money?
Counterfeit money is any currency that is produced with the intent to deceive the recipient into thinking it is real. This can involve bills, coins, or any other kind of currency. The process typically involves duplicating the look and functions of the legitimate currency as closely as possible to prevent detection.

Counterfeiters can differ commonly in their resources, from people operating in basements with fundamental equipment to sophisticated criminal organizations employing high-tech machinery and approaches. Comprehending these techniques is vital in recognizing and preventing counterfeiting.

The Legal Consequences of Counterfeiting
Counterfeiting is a severe crime in most countries, considered a kind of fraud. The legal repercussions are extreme and typically consist of considerable fines and jail time. The specifics can vary by jurisdiction, however common penalties include:
- Fines: Counterfeiters can face fines that amount to lot of times the worth of the counterfeit currency they produced or distributed.
- Prison Time: Convictions can result in prolonged sentences, typically going beyond 5 years for severe offenses.
- Restitution: Offenders might likewise be needed to pay restitution to victims or the federal government.
- Crook Record: A conviction can result in a lasting criminal record, affecting employment opportunities and travel.

Features of Legitimate Currency
Comprehending the attributes of legitimate currency can help people area counterfeit money. Fundamental features consist of:
- Watermarks: Most genuine currencies have watermarks noticeable when held up to the light.
- Security Threads: Embedded threads within the paper that can be seen when held at an angle.
- Color-Shifting Ink: Ink that alters color when viewed from various angles.
- Microprinting: Small text that is tough to reproduce and is frequently included in different locations of the bill.
Preventative Measures Against Counterfeiting
Governments and financial organizations continually improve their techniques of securing versus counterfeit money. Here are some typical prevention strategies:
-
Enhanced Security Features: Newly printed currency often includes sophisticated security features that are difficult for counterfeiters to reproduce.
-
Public Education: Governments educate the general public on how to identify counterfeit money, assisting people to become more critical when accepting currency.
-
Advanced Technology: Law enforcement companies make use of technology, such as ultraviolet light scanners and software application that can immediately identify counterfeit expenses.
-
International Cooperation: Counterfeiting is a worldwide issue, and numerous countries collaborate to combat it. This includes sharing information about counterfeit operations and best practices for avoidance.
What to Do if You Encounter Counterfeit Money
If a specific suspects they have received counterfeit money, it is vital to act rapidly and responsibly. Here are actions to follow:
- Do Not Spend It: Attempting to use counterfeit money can result in legal problem.
- Analyze the Currency: Use basic techniques, such as examining for watermarks and security features.
- Notify Authorities: Report the incident to regional law enforcement or the appropriate financial authority in your area.
